Business Demands for Reliability and Speed
Revenue‑critical applications cannot afford downtime or long release freeze windows. Site reliability engineering consulting focuses on reliability as a product feature, using SLOs, error budgets, and observability to make reliability measurable and actionable. This allows leadership to make informed trade‑offs between speed and stability, backed by data instead of opinion.

Best Practices for Successful DevOps Consulting Engagements
Successful DevOps transformations start with a realistic baseline and clear business objectives. Begin with a discovery and assessment phase that maps current workflows, bottlenecks, architecture, and metrics, then define a roadmap linked to measurable outcomes such as deployment frequency, lead time, and error budget compliance. Prioritize a small number of high‑value products or services as lighthouse projects before scaling across the portfolio.
Align consulting, DevOps training for companies, and internal change management so process, tools, and skills evolve together. Establish a cross‑functional steering group with representation from engineering, operations, security, and business stakeholders to review metrics, remove blockers, and refine the roadmap regularly. Document playbooks, templates, and reusable components so teams do not reinvent patterns for every project.

5. What is the role of SRE consulting services?
SRE consulting services bring reliability engineering practices into software delivery and operations. This includes defining SLOs, error budgets, incident management runbooks, and observability strategies. Site reliability engineering consulting helps organizations treat reliability as a measurable feature and make smarter trade‑offs between speed and stability.

8. How does platform engineering consulting help developers?
Platform engineering consulting focuses on building internal platforms that abstract away repetitive tasks like environment creation, deployments, and observability setup. Developers get self‑service workflows instead of filing tickets for infrastructure changes. This shortens feedback loops, reduces manual work, and lets teams ship features more frequently and safely.

10. Do we need Kubernetes consulting services if we already use containers?
If you are only running single‑host containers, Kubernetes may not be necessary. However, once you need high availability, scaling, and multi‑environment consistency, Kubernetes consulting services become important. Experts can help design clusters, security boundaries, resource management, and deployment strategies so you gain the benefits without unnecessary complexity.

12. What metrics should we track to measure DevOps success?
Common metrics include deployment frequency, lead time for changes, change failure rate, mean time to recovery, and SLO compliance. You can also track developer productivity indicators like build times and feedback latency. 14. How do GitOps consulting services change deployment workflows?
GitOps consulting services help you manage infrastructure and application configuration using Git as the single source of truth. Changes are applied via pull requests and reconciled automatically to target environments. This improves traceability, rollback capabilities, and collaboration between development and operations teams.
